DIY S’mores Bar Signage

Add a cozy and interactive touch to your winter wedding with a DIY s’mores bar! Set up a station with graham crackers, chocolate, and marshmallows, plus skewers for roasting over small flames. A charming chalkboard sign with handwritten instructions (“Toast, Stack, Enjoy!”) adds rustic elegance. It’s a sweet way to warm guests’ hearts—and hands—while creating unforgettable moments. Perfect for a snowy evening under twinkling lights!

Rustic Wine Bottle Table Numbers

Add rustic charm to your winter wedding tables with repurposed wine bottles as table numbers! Simply paint or etch numbers onto deep burgundy or frosted glass bottles, then tuck in fresh evergreen sprigs, eucalyptus, or pinecones for a woodsy touch. The rich wine hues pair beautifully with ivory linens and candlelight, creating a cozy yet elegant vibe. Bonus: These double as favors for guests to take home!
